Why We Make This: The simple answer is that many contemporary bicycle frame designs call for the headset bearings to ride inside the frame’s headtube. After decades of making press-in bearing headsets, we needed to make headsets that worked in these newer frames. From the beginning we understood that integrated headsets posed a unique challenge in that the bearings are not pressed into a cup and sit loosely in the frame. When bearings are not pressed securely into a cup they shift and move, rapidly losing preload. As preload drops, the bearings are more susceptible to creaking, damage, and failure. That’s a problem we know how to solve. Why You Want It: Enter, our patented GripLock™ bearing cap. The GripLock™ preloads the headset independently of clamping onto the steerer, so it retains preload far better than the competition and is impervious to the ill effects of load spikes from large hits and heavy braking. This means smoother steering, no more creaking, and a longer lasting headset. Our GripLock™ design also takes the guesswork out of preloading a headset, because the bearing preload force is independent of the clamping force. Our headsets can be preloaded to a torque spec. The GeoShift Performance Angle Headset allows you to adjust the geometry of your bike by changing the head tube angle, available in 1 or 2 degree options. This unique design lets the bearings sit at an angle to align with the steerer tube, preventing creaking noises commonly found with angle headsets that feature a spherical design. Reduce the head tube angle to make for slacker geometry and added stability on fast descents, or increase the angle using the opposite orientation of the headset, to make for steeper geometry and quicker steering with maximum front wheel traction. - Enduro black oxide coated chromium steel bearing included on both the upper and lower - Upper headsets ship with a star nut which can only be used on forks with steel or aluminum steerer tubes. These IS headsets are made exclusively for Specialized frames with molded-in internal bearing cups. Like all Wolf Tooth Premium Headsets with Enduro stainless steel bearings, the Premium IS Headset for Specialized has a lifetime warranty. Compatibility - Any Specialized bike that uses an IS (Integrated Standard) headset with 42mm upper bearing diameter. - Uppers and lowers sold separately. - Enduro stainless steel sealed bearings included on both the upper and lower. - Upper headsets ship with a star nut which can only be used on forks with steel or aluminum steerer tubes. For forks with carbon steerer tubes you will need a compression plug (sold separately). (Never use a star nut on a carbon steerer tube). - Some bikes, like the Stumpjumper EVO, have an adjustable headset that resembles a ZS headset where an upper cup is pressed into the frame. Our bearing will fit into that cup and our top cap will fit neatly on top. Measuring to determine compatibility with your Specialized frame 1. Disassemble the headset, remove upper bearing from the frame 2. Use the depth blade on a caliper to measure from the top of the headtube to the corner where the 45 degree taper starts.
